我正在用php查询mysql数据库,但无法让它在我的iMac上工作。特别是,php无法连接到mysql DB。它连接到mysql并选择DB,然后失败。见下面的代码:
if (!mysql_connect($db_host, $db_user, $db_pwd)){
die("I cannot connect to database");
}
if (!mysql_select_db($database)){
die("I cannot select database");
}
$sql = "SELECT FROM ${table} O
我终于从MS Access毕业了,进入了MySQL。不幸的是,我甚至不能正确地进行查询。谁能告诉我出什么事了吗?我一直收到我在php中指定的“无效查询”消息。
<?php
@ $db = mysql_connect('localhost', 'root', 'root', 'newdatabase');
if (!$db) {
die ('Failed to connect to the database.');
}
$query = "SELECT first FROM demograp
嗨,我有点搞不懂我的题目,但这是我的条件和问题:
我有一个由PHP和MySQL创建的云应用程序(我使用)
我的数据库每秒钟都会主动获取上千个新数据(包含大量的用户位置和活动)。
我创建一个PHP程序,通过查询从这些数据中提取洞察力,如下所示:
SELECT username,time_of_activities FROM (table_name) WHERE latitude>=somevalue AND longitude>=somevalue
对于每个请求,我有几个依次请求的查询,其中每个查询将处理数据库中的数百万行数据。PHP程序将显示一些与用户活动相关的洞察力信息。
我的问
我有一个这样的php mysql查询
$query = <<<EOS
SELECT * FROM articles
FORCE INDEX (articleindex)
WHERE category='$thiscat' AND did>'$thisdid'
AND mid!='$thismid' AND status='1'
AND group='$thisgroup' AND pid>'$thispid
我一直在想OOP连接的有效性。示例结构如下所示。按文件夹和类名分隔的每个类。例如:
/mysql/mysql.class.php //holds general connect and disconnect functions
/mysql/query.class.php //holds all the queries made to the db (uses basic mysql ^ )
/library/application.class.php //holds all the algorithms (uses queries to db ^ )
当涉及到执行算法时,applicatio
我试图将数据导入到MySQL表中,输入文件中没有定义值。我有这个php字符串连接查询:
"LOAD DATA LOCAL INFILE '".@mysql_escape_string($this->file_name).
"' IGNORE INTO TABLE `".$this->table_name.
"` FIELDS TERMINATED BY '".@mysql_escape_string($this->field_separate_char).
"' OPTIONALLY EN
我正在尝试更新表行,使其具有随机数。现在,我可以使用phpMyAdmin实现这一点,并通过SQL查询运行它。但是,如果我尝试通过PHP调用运行相同的代码,那么它就不能工作。你知道为什么会是这样吗?我会如何纠正呢?
表名为:num_image
列名:rownum
这是我使用的SQL:
SET @rownum := 0;
UPDATE num_image SET rownum = (@rownum:=@rownum+1) ORDER BY RAND();
我尝试在我的php代码中输入它,如下所示:
<?php
// Connect to database
include '
我有一个共享的主机帐户,我在那里运行动态网站。在数据库记录返回的某个时候,我面临下面的问题。
Warning: mysql_connect() [function.mysql-connect]: User myuser already has more than 'max_user_connections' active connections in path/db.php on line 4
Could not connect: User myuser already has more than 'max_user_connections' active co
我在MariaDB中执行SQL查询时遇到了一个小问题。所有PHP变量都不是空的,我想同时执行两个查询。在MySQL中,它是工作的,但是在MariaDB服务器上,我不能,因为我得到了一个错误,我有一个查询:
UPDATE users SET name = $receivedName, email = $receivedEmail WHERE id = $id1; UPDATE posts SET id = $userid WHERE id = $receivedID
我所犯的错误:
You have an error in your SQL syntax; check the manual th